2. Hazards identification
2.1 Classification of the substance or mixture
Classification (67/548/EEC, 1999/45/EC)
Corrosive R35: Causes severe burns.
Harmful R20/21/22: Harmful by inhalation, in contact with skin and if swallowed.
Toxic to Reproduction Category 3 R62: Possible risk of impaired fertility.
R63: Possible risk of harm to the unborn child.
Sensitising R43: May cause sensitization by skin contact.
Dangerous for the environment R51/53: Toxic to aquatic organisms, may cause
long-term adverse effects in the aquatic environment.

4. First aid measures
4.1 Description of first aid measures
General advice : Do not leave the victim unattended.
If inhaled : If unconscious place in recovery position and seek medical advice.
If symptoms persist, call a physician.
In case of skin contact : Do not wash off with: Cleansing agents, acidic.
Before washing use a dry brush to remove dust from skin.
Cool melted product on skin with plenty of water. Do not remove solidified product.
In case of eye contact : Remove contact lenses.
Protect unharmed eye.
If eye irritation persists, consult a specialist.
If swallowed : Keep respiratory tract clear.
Do not give milk or alcoholic beverages.
Never give anything by mouth to an unconscious person.
If symptoms persist, call a physician.

9. Physical and chemical properties
9.1 Information on basic physical and chemical properties
Appearance : liquid
Colour : light yellow
Odour : ammoniacal
Flash point :    150 °C
Boiling point: > 200 °C
Density : 1,01 g/cm3 at 25 °C
Viscosity, dynamic : 450 - 650 mPa.s at 25 °C

14. Transport information
Land transport
ADR / RID:
Class: 8
Packaging group: III
UN number: 2735
ADR/RID-Labels: 8
Description of the goods: AMINES, LIQUID, CORROSIVE, N.O.S. (Isophorone diamine)
ENVIRONMENTALLY HAZARDOUS

Sea transport
IMDG:
Class: 8
Packaging group: III
UN number: 2735
Labels: 8
EmS: F-A S-B
Description of the goods: AMINES, LIQUID, CORROSIVE, N.O.S. (Isophorone diamine)
Marine Pollutant

Air transport
IATA-DGR :
Class: 8
Packaging group: III
UN/ID No.: UN 2735
Labels: 8
Description of the goods: Amines, liquid, corrosive, n.o.s. (Isophorone diamine)

16. Other information
Full text of R-phrases referred to under sections 2 and 3
R20/21/22 Harmful by inhalation, in contact with skin and if swallowed.
R20/22 Harmful by inhalation and if swallowed.
R21/22 Harmful in contact with skin and if swallowed.
R22 Harmful if swallowed.
R34 Causes burns.
R35 Causes severe burns.
R37 Irritating to respiratory system.
R41 Risk of serious damage to eyes.
R43 May cause sensitization by skin contact.
R50 Very toxic to aquatic organisms.
R51/53 Toxic to aquatic organisms, may cause long-term adverse effects in the
aquatic environment.
R52 Harmful to aquatic organisms.
R52/53 Harmful to aquatic organisms, may cause long-term adverse effects in
the aquatic environment.
R53 May cause long-term adverse effects in the aquatic environment.
R62 Possible risk of impaired fertility.
R63 Possible risk of harm to the unborn child.
Full text of H-Statements referred to under sections 2 and 3.

H302 Harmful if swallowed.
H312 Harmful in contact with skin.
H314 Causes severe skin burns and eye damage.
H317 May cause an allergic skin reaction.
H318 Causes serious eye damage.
H331 Toxic if inhaled.
H332 Harmful if inhaled.
H335 May cause respiratory irritation.
H361 Suspected of damaging fertility or the unborn child.
H361f Suspected of damaging fertility.
H361fd Suspected of damaging fertility. Suspected of damaging the unborn child.
H400 Very toxic to aquatic life.
H410 Very toxic to aquatic life with long lasting effects.
H411 Toxic to aquatic life with long lasting effects.
H412 Harmful to aquatic life with long lasting effects.
